David Fry and his wife, Gail, live in the small town of Toccoa in Northeast Georgia. One of his favorite pastimes is driving his 1970 Triumph TR6 over the mountain roads. David holds Bachelors and Masters Degrees in Music Education from the University of Georgia. He has nineteen years public school teaching experience: Elementary, Middle and High School. He also has taught in college and now instructs privately. David has worked for eighteen years as a band instrument repair technician, specializing in woodwinds. His shop is in the Draisen-Edwards Music Center, Anderson, SC. David has over thirty years of professional playing experience with many jazz bands, symphony orchestras, jazz-oriented combos and performing as a one-man band. He currently has two solo CDs containing original, jazz-flavored compositions and a third one soon to be completed. He has conducted Jazz and Dixieland Ensembles and held Improvisation and Saxophone technique clinics at the Unicoi New Horizons camps (Helen, Ga.) for the last five years. David plays all band instruments but limits his professional playing to Clarinet, Electronic Wind Instrument and Keyboards. David will be teaching the Dixieland Band and Saxophone Chamber Music.
